A Critical Look at Combining Two Common Medications
Many individuals are prescribed medications to manage distinct but co-occurring conditions like depression and anxiety. Amitriptyline, a tricyclic antidepressant (TCA), and lorazepam, a benzodiazepine, are two such drugs often used in mental health treatment [1.3.2, 1.4.3]. While they can be effective on their own, a crucial question arises regarding their concurrent use. Taking these two medications together is not a simple matter and should only be done under the strict guidance of a healthcare professional due to the potential for significant and dangerous interactions [1.2.1].
Understanding Amitriptyline
Amitriptyline is a tricyclic antidepressant that is FDA-approved to treat depression [1.3.1]. It works by increasing the levels of certain natural chemicals in the brain, like norepinephrine and serotonin, to help improve mood [1.3.3]. Though effective, it's often considered a second-line therapy today because of its side effect profile, which can include drowsiness, dry mouth, weight gain, and constipation [1.3.2]. Beyond depression, doctors frequently prescribe it off-label for conditions such as nerve pain, migraine prevention, and fibromyalgia [1.3.1, 1.3.2].
Understanding Lorazepam
Lorazepam, sold under brand names like Ativan, belongs to the benzodiazepine class of drugs [1.4.3]. It is primarily used to treat anxiety disorders, insomnia, and seizures [1.4.7]. It functions by enhancing the effects of a natural chemical in the body called Gamma-Aminobutyric Acid (GABA), which slows down brain activity, producing a calming effect [1.7.2]. While effective for short-term relief, lorazepam carries a high risk of dependence, addiction, and withdrawal symptoms, making its long-term use a concern [1.4.3, 1.4.6]. Common side effects include drowsiness, dizziness, weakness, and unsteadiness [1.4.8].
The Primary Interaction: Additive CNS Depression
The most significant risk of combining amitriptyline and lorazepam comes from their shared effect as central nervous system (CNS) depressants [1.2.5]. CNS depressants are substances that slow down the brain's activity, which can lead to decreased breathing and heart rate [1.5.1]. Both amitriptyline and lorazepam have sedating properties [1.3.1, 1.4.1]. When taken together, these effects don't just add up—they can multiply, a phenomenon known as a synergistic effect [1.2.5].
Potential Risks and Side Effects of the Combination
Combining these two medications can lead to a range of amplified side effects [1.2.1, 1.2.2]:
- Excessive Sedation and Drowsiness: This is the most common interaction effect, making daily activities that require mental alertness, like driving, extremely dangerous [1.2.1].
- Impaired Motor Coordination and Judgment: The combination can cause significant dizziness, confusion, and difficulty with coordination, increasing the risk of falls and accidents, especially in older adults [1.2.1, 1.4.6].
- Cognitive Difficulties: Patients may experience trouble concentrating, thinking clearly, and memory impairment [1.2.1, 1.4.8].
- Respiratory Depression: This is the most life-threatening risk. The additive effect can slow breathing to a dangerously low rate, potentially leading to respiratory failure, coma, or death, particularly when other depressants like alcohol or opioids are also consumed [1.2.2, 1.4.2, 1.5.1]. The FDA has issued its strongest warnings about combining benzodiazepines with other CNS depressants for this reason [1.5.6].
Feature | Amitriptyline | Lorazepam |
---|---|---|
Drug Class | Tricyclic Antidepressant (TCA) [1.3.2] | Benzodiazepine [1.4.3] |
Primary Use | Depression, nerve pain, migraines [1.3.2] | Anxiety, insomnia, seizures [1.4.7] |
Mechanism | Increases norepinephrine and serotonin [1.3.3] | Enhances GABA effects [1.7.2] |
Common Side Effects | Drowsiness, dry mouth, weight gain [1.3.2] | Drowsiness, dizziness, weakness [1.4.8] |
Dependence Risk | Not considered addictive [1.3.5] | High risk of dependence and misuse [1.4.6] |
When Might a Doctor Prescribe Both?
Despite the risks, a healthcare provider might prescribe both medications in specific, controlled situations. For instance, a doctor may prescribe lorazepam for a short period to manage severe anxiety or insomnia when a patient first starts taking an antidepressant like amitriptyline, as the antidepressant can take several weeks to become fully effective [1.3.5, 1.7.3]. In such cases, the dosage would be carefully managed and monitored [1.2.5]. It is never safe to combine these medications without direct medical supervision [1.2.3].
Safer Alternatives and Management Strategies
For patients with co-occurring anxiety and depression, several safer alternatives exist:
- SSRIs and SNRIs: Selective serotonin reuptake inhibitors (SSRIs) like Zoloft and serotonin-norepinephrine reuptake inhibitors (SNRIs) like Cymbalta are often considered first-line treatments for both anxiety and depression and are not designated as controlled substances [1.7.2, 1.7.4].
- Buspirone: An anti-anxiety medication that is not a benzodiazepine and is not habit-forming, though it can take a few weeks to work [1.7.3].
- Hydroxyzine: A prescription antihistamine that can provide fast-acting relief for anxiety symptoms without the dependence risk of benzodiazepines [1.7.2].
- Non-Pharmacological Approaches: Cognitive Behavioral Therapy (CBT) has proven highly effective for managing both anxiety and depression, often in combination with medication [1.7.3]. Lifestyle changes like regular exercise, a balanced diet, and good sleep hygiene also play a crucial role [1.7.7].
Conclusion: Prioritize Safety and Professional Guidance
While Can amitriptyline and lorazepam be taken together? is a common question, the answer requires extreme caution. The combination significantly potentiates the effects of CNS depression, leading to dangerous levels of sedation, impaired coordination, and potentially fatal respiratory depression [1.2.1, 1.2.2]. This combination should be avoided unless explicitly prescribed and closely monitored by a healthcare professional who has determined that the benefits outweigh the substantial risks [1.2.5]. Always inform your doctor and pharmacist of all medications you are taking, including over-the-counter drugs and alcohol, to prevent harmful interactions [1.2.1].
